You can easily edit, delete, or temporarily disable a password by using the HomePass app. You can also edit the access level of any user with guest access.
To suspend or control access on a device level, use the Device Freeze feature.
Editing WiFi passwords
- From the Settings menu, tap on the Adapt option.
- Under the WPA2 SSID, tap on Home, Guests, or Internet Only to access that zone's page.
- Tap the ⋯ next to the password you want to modify.
- Choose Edit, Disable, or Delete.
- In the case of Disable or Delete, confirm your selection. If you are editing a password, go ahead and make your changes.
